Is a Radon Inspection Needed?

Radon is an irradiated gas created as a by-product through the breakdown of uranium in the soil. It is scentless, transparent, and flavorless, which means it's only possible to detect its presence with specific equipment. Radon can infiltrate into homes through openings in the foundation and other entry points, and over time, contact to high levels of radon can elevate the likelihood of lung cancer.

Professional radon testing is vital for current homeowners and anyone considering purchasing or selling a house in the near future. A radon inspection can detect the presence of this lethal gas and measure the levels in the house. If elevated levels of radon are found, a plan can be developed to reduce the problem and reduce the likelihood of exposure to the gas.

Where in The Home Can Radon be Most Likely Lurking?

Radon gas can be found in any house no matter its age or location. Radon gas enters into a house through the ground and typically collects in the lower floors. A few of the most common spaces where radon gas can accumulate and that a radon inspector will concentrate on include:

  • Cellars and crawl spaces: The most probable location where radon gas builds up are basements and crawl spaces because of their close proximity to the earth. Your radon inspector shall prioritize testing on these spaces and look for cracks and gaps in the foundation that allow the gas to penetrate.
  • Ground level: Any section of a residence in contact with the earth may be at risk to hazardous amounts of radon gas. All inhabited areas that are on the ground level should go through a satisfactory radon inspection to ensure peace of mind.
  • Water wells: Radon has the ability to dissolve into subsurface water and be released into the atmosphere when the water is consumed, hence water sources should also be subjected to radon testing.
  • Sump pumps: Often, pump systems are set up in basements and crawl spaces to prevent flooding, however, if they are not adequately sealed, they may increase the chance of radon gas penetrating the home.
  • Building joints: Radon gas may infiltrate a home through openings in construction joints, for instance where partitions and floors intersect.

Radon permeation can vary widely even within the same house, so it's vital to have competent radon testing done to receive accurate data.
